Is Chanel Cheaper in Italy?
Italy is renowned for its high-end fashion and luxury shopping destinations, making it a popular choice for fashionistas looking to indulge in designer goods. When it comes to Chanel, Italy is no exception. While Chanel products are generally priced consistently across the brand's boutiques worldwide, there may be some subtle differences in pricing due to factors such as exchange rates, taxes, and import duties.
One of the primary reasons why Chanel products may appear to be cheaper in Italy, including Florence, is due to the Value Added Tax (VAT) refund system available to non-EU residents. When shopping in Italy, non-EU residents are entitled to a VAT refund on their purchases, which can result in significant savings on luxury items like Chanel. This tax refund can make Chanel products more affordable for international shoppers compared to buying them in their home countries.

Chanel Bag Price in Euro
Chanel bags are among the most coveted luxury accessories in the fashion world, known for their timeless design, exceptional quality, and investment value. The price of Chanel bags in Italy is typically listed in euros, with prices varying depending on the style, size, and material of the bag.
As of 2021, the prices of Chanel bags in Italy range from approximately €3,000 for a small Chanel wallet on chain (WOC) to over €10,000 for a classic Chanel flap bag in medium or jumbo size. Limited edition and exotic leather bags can command even higher price tags, making them exclusive pieces for discerning collectors.
